At the 9th Cannes International Series Festival (Canneseries), BLACKPINK member and actress Jisoo made history by becoming the first Asian actress to receive the prestigious Madame Figaro Rising Star Award. The accolade was presented during the festival's opening ceremony in Cannes, France.
Historical Milestone: By winning the Madame Figaro Rising Star Award, Jisoo joined the ranks of previous prominent global winners such as Sydney Sweeney, Ella Purnell, and Daisy Edgar-Jones.
Reason for Recognition: Festival organizers honored Jisoo for her significant global impact, strong screen presence, and her successful transition from a K-pop icon into a powerhouse lead actress. Her growing filmography was specifically praised, notably her recent leading role as Seo Mi-rae in the Netflix romantic comedy series Boyfriend on Demand, alongside her work in Snowdrop and the zombie series Newtopia.
The Acceptance Speech: Jisoo attended the festival in person, stepping onto the opening pink carpet to massive global fan support. In her heartfelt acceptance speech, she thanked Canneseries and Madame Figaro, expressed gratitude to her fans for their unwavering love, and gave a special shout-out to her fellow BLACKPINK members for always standing by her side.
Media Buzz: Following her win, she participated in a press photo call and met briefly with international journalists, noting that while it was her first time attending Cannes alone without her group members, the special atmosphere of the Pink Carpet was an unforgettable milestone.
